Si: “One of Us” was built for Youngsta.
Blackdown: There’s the symmetry: because Loe used to write for Yunx.
Si: Youngsta would be on the phone to me, just like he was with you Loefah, saying ‘move that there, put that here, turn your sub up…’. It really helped because it introduced us into the scene. It was like ‘I’ve given you some tips, now go do your thing now.’ And from that we made the album. But the halftime thing of Youngsta and Loefah, I only heard about that recently. I don’t know any history at all.
